The Canyon Dual Sport seat is now available for the BMW R1200RS (click here to see our First Ride review) . Corbin's high density Comfort Cell foam allows a clean profile while providing a firm, supportive ride that lasts. Rider seating is ergonomically shaped to fit the curve of your body and provide better weight distribution. This also helps to eliminate the centralized pressure felt from the stock seat. In the nose area of the saddle is narrower to improve ground reach for shorter legs.
Passenger seating area is designed with a neutralized platform to reduce sliding forward in the saddle. Dished shaping provides an excellent contact patch while maintaining a clean look. This gives your passenger excellent comfort. For additional comfort and feeling of security, the Corbin saddle works with an optional removable passenger backrest. Simple to install with just a single bolt under the saddle and fully adjustable to provide a tailored fit.
This single-piece saddle replaces the two piece OEM unit and mounts to the motorcycle with tabs in front and integrates with the BMW key lock system. All brackets are included and pre-mounted on the seat so it's ready for immediate installation.
Corbin also offers several backrest models to suit your taste and the desired level of support. The Ovalbac model (shown above) provides a generous, contoured contact patch for excellent support. Angle adjustment is simple and can be performed without removing the saddle or backrest from the bike.
Genuine leather is used in all Corbin models because it breathes with your body and will conform along with the foam shape during break in.
MSRP for the Dual Sport Saddle is $453. For an added luxurious touch, an electric seat heater model is available for $593. Both the rider and passenger seating platforms will heat up and maintain temperature automatically. For more information, visit corbin.com.
